Output 2086078c7bafa5780905df5ea8ca70b7445722f4332c689daeced09f6e7d4e63:26

value
74628168
script pubkey
OP_0 OP_PUSHBYTES_20 ef8ec8bd430a80326eebbefca467a72ad28fd2cf
address
ltc1qa78v302rp2qrymhthm72gea89tfgl5k039sfq5
transaction
2086078c7bafa5780905df5ea8ca70b7445722f4332c689daeced09f6e7d4e63
spent
true